Without this change, images with systemd hang on shutdown/reboot.
On Fri, Aug 23, 2019 at 1:39 PM Fabio Berton <fabio.ber...@ossystems.com.br> wrote: > > From: "Bedel, Alban" <alban.be...@aerq.com> > > It do make sense to start rngd early in the boot process because > otherwise we would need to track every service that might need entropy > and explicitly configure it to start after rngd. > > When used with systemd rngd blocked the shutdown process because it > simply missed the proper unit configuration. As the systemd > documentation explains, when using DefaultDependencies=no one also > have to explicitly configure the unit to properly stop at some point. > This is normaly achieved by having Before=shutdown.target and > Conflicts=shutdown.target set for the unit. > > To have rngd started early again we reverte the changes done to > rngd.service in commit edf7606822 (rng-tools: fix rngd blocks system > shutdown).
